Sidoti Csr Estimates L.B. Foster’s Q1 Earnings (NASDAQ:FSTR)

L.B. Foster (NASDAQ:FSTRFree Report) – Research analysts at Sidoti Csr cut their Q1 2025 earnings per share estimates for L.B. Foster in a research note issued on Wednesday, March 5th. Sidoti Csr analyst J. Romero now anticipates that the basic materials company will post earnings per share of $0.13 for the quarter, down from their previous estimate of $0.23. The consensus estimate for L.B. Foster’s current full-year earnings is $1.16 per share. Sidoti Csr also issued estimates for L.B. Foster’s Q2 2025 earnings at $0.42 EPS, Q3 2025 earnings at $0.61 EPS, Q4 2025 earnings at $0.58 EPS, FY2025 earnings at $1.74 EPS, Q1 2026 earnings at $0.29 EPS, Q2 2026 earnings at $0.61 EPS, Q3 2026 earnings at $0.73 EPS, Q4 2026 earnings at $0.71 EPS and FY2026 earnings at $2.34 EPS.

Other equities analysts have also issued reports about the stock. StockNews.com upgraded shares of L.B. Foster from a “buy” rating to a “strong-buy” rating in a research report on Friday, November 8th. B. Riley increased their price target on L.B. Foster from $21.00 to $25.00 and gave the company a “neutral” rating in a report on Wednesday, November 13th.

About L.B. Foster

(Get Free Report)

L.B. Foster Company provides engineered and manufactured products and services for the building and infrastructure projects in the United States, Canada, the United Kingdom, and internationally. It operates through two segments: Rail, Technologies, and Services; and Infrastructure Solutions. The Rail, Technologies, and Services segment offers new rail to passenger and short line freight railroads, industrial companies, and rail contractors, as well as used rails; rail accessories, such as rack spikes, bolts, angle bars, tie plates, and other products; insulated rail joints and related accessories; fixation fasteners, coverboards, and special accessories; and trackwork products.
